Calibration and performance of the ATLAS Tile Calorimeter during the LHC Run 2

Abstract
The central hadronic calorimeter of the ATLAS experiment at the Large Hadron Collider (LHC) is a sampling calorimeter made up of steel and scintillating tiles. TileCal is regularly monitored and calibrated by different calibration systems.
